Remote Desktop Protocol (RDP) has become an essential tool for businesses, enabling employees to access their work computers from anywhere. This flexibility is great for productivity but brings potential security challenges, making it crucial to monitor RDP access regularly.
Why is monitoring RDP access so important?
- Ensures server security: Keeps unauthorized users out.
- Prevents data breaches: Protects sensitive business information.
- Maintains control: Helps manage and track who can access your servers.
RDP offers numerous benefits such as remote troubleshooting, file access, and seamless remote work. However, ensuring this access is secure and controlled is vital to prevent unauthorized entry and potential cyber threats.
In this guide, we’ll explore how to check who has RDP access to your server, ensuring your remote desktop connections remain secure and under control.
To effectively monitor RDP access, consider using tools that provide comprehensive monitoring features. For instance, RemoteToPC, a robust alternative to LogMeIn Central, offers excellent alerts and monitoring capabilities. This can significantly enhance your ability to track RDP access and maintain server security.
If you encounter any issues or need instructions for specific features while using RemoteToPC, their help center provides valuable resources.
Understanding Remote Desktop Protocol (RDP)
What is RDP?
Remote Desktop Protocol (RDP) is a proprietary protocol developed by Microsoft, allowing users to connect to another computer over a network connection. It provides a graphical interface to the user for connecting to another computer, making it seem as though they are sitting at the remote machine.
How Businesses Use RDP
Businesses use RDP in many ways:
- Remote Work: Employees can access their office computers from home, enabling flexible work arrangements.
- IT Support: IT professionals can troubleshoot and resolve issues on remote computers without being physically present.
- Server Management: Administrators can manage and monitor servers located in different geographical locations efficiently.
- Remote Collaboration: With the advent of tools like RemoteToPC, RDP also facilitates effective screen sharing, enhancing remote collaboration among team members.
Why Use RDP for Remote Access?
Using RDP has several benefits:
- Ease of Access: With just an internet connection, users can access their systems from virtually anywhere.
- Cost-Effective: Reduces the need for physical presence, saving time and travel expenses.
- Enhanced Productivity: Facilitates seamless remote work, ensuring that business operations continue uninterrupted.
- Security Features: Supports strong encryption and multi-factor authentication to safeguard sensitive data.
Understanding how RDP works and its practical applications helps underscore why monitoring who has access is crucial.
Why You Should Check Who Has RDP Access to Your Server?
Keeping track of who can access your server through Remote Desktop Protocol (RDP) is essential for server security and effective risk management. Here’s why it’s important to regularly monitor this access:
Risks of Not Checking RDP Access
- Security Vulnerabilities: If you don’t control RDP access, your server could be exposed to security weaknesses, making it vulnerable to attacks.
- Data Breaches: Unauthorized users might gain entry and steal sensitive information, leading to data breaches and costly penalties.
Consequences of Unauthorized Access to Servers
- Downtime: When someone without permission accesses your server, it can disrupt operations and cause downtime.
- Reputational Damage: Losing the trust of clients and partners due to poor data protection can harm your reputation.
- Financial Losses: Recovering from a breach involves expenses like legal fees, lost business opportunities, and recovery costs.
Importance of User Management and Monitoring
- Preventing Insider Threats: Regularly checking who has access helps identify potential threats from within your organization.
- Compliance: Many industries require strict logging and monitoring of remote access for regulatory compliance.
- Proactive Security Measures: Knowing who can access your server allows you to take proactive steps such as removing unnecessary permissions and enforcing strong authentication methods.
Ensuring that only authorized personnel have RDP access is a fundamental step in maintaining a secure server environment.
Step-by-Step Guide to Check RDP Access on Your Windows Server
Step 1: Access Local Computer Management on Your Windows Server
To get started, you’ll need to access the Local Computer Management console. It’s your go-to place for managing various server settings and configurations.
- Open the Start Menu: Click on the Windows icon in the bottom-left corner of your screen.
- Search for ‘Computer Management’: Type “Computer Management” into the search bar and hit Enter.
- Open Computer Management: Click on the Computer Management app from the search results.
Step 2: Expand Local Users and Groups Section
Once you’re in the Computer Management console, it’s time to dive into the user settings.
- Navigate to System Tools: In the left-hand pane, expand the ‘System Tools’ section.
- Locate ‘Local Users and Groups’: Click to expand this section. Here, you’ll find subcategories for both users and groups.
Step 3: Check the Remote Desktop Users Group for Authorized Users
Now that you’re inside ‘Local Users and Groups’, let’s check who has RDP access.
- Click on ‘Groups’: This will display all user groups available on your server.
- Find ‘Remote Desktop Users’: Double-click to open this group.
- Review Group Members: A window will pop up displaying all users who have been granted RDP access.
Make sure only authorized personnel are listed here. If you see any unfamiliar names, investigate immediately.
Step 4: Using the Remote Access Management Console to Monitor Connected Clients
Monitoring active RDP sessions is crucial for real-time oversight.
- Open Remote Access Management Console: You can find this tool by searching for it in the Start Menu or navigating through Administrative Tools.
- Check Active Connections: In the console, look for options like ‘Remote Desktop Services’ or ‘Sessions’. Here, you can see who is currently connected, along with session details such as login time and IP address.
Step 5: Utilizing PowerShell Commands for Retrieving User Information
PowerShell is an incredibly powerful tool when it comes to querying user information quickly.
- Launch PowerShell: Open PowerShell by searching for it in the Start Menu.
- Some useful commands include:
- powershell Get-RDUserSession
- This command lists all active RDP sessions. To get more detailed info about users who have logged into your server:
- powershell Get-WinEvent -LogName “Microsoft-Windows-TerminalServices-LocalSessionManager/Operational” | Where-Object {$_.ID -eq 21}
- These commands give you a snapshot of who has accessed your server via RDP recently.
Step 6: Exploring Third-Party Solutions Like TSplus Remote Access for Managing RDP Access
Sometimes built-in tools might not be enough. That’s where third-party solutions come in handy.
- TSplus Remote Access: This software provides advanced features like centralized management, detailed logging, and enhanced security protocols that can significantly streamline monitoring tasks.
- Advantages: It offers real-time monitoring, multi-user management, and detailed logs which are essential for maintaining security.
- Setup: Installation is straightforward; download from their official site and follow on-screen instructions to configure it according to your needs.
By integrating third-party solutions, you can add an extra layer of security and convenience to your RDP management toolkit.
Enhancing Security Measures for RDP Access on Your Server
Server security measures are crucial, especially when it comes to Remote Desktop Protocol (RDP) access. Without robust security protocols, your server could be vulnerable to unauthorized access and potential data breaches.
Importance of Strong Security Protocols for RDP Access
Using end-to-end encryption is a must. This ensures that any data transmitted between the client and the server is unreadable to anyone who might intercept it. Tools like RemoteToPC utilize 256-Bit +Poly-1305 AEAD P2P encrypted tunneling, offering a high level of security that can mitigate risks associated with remote access.
Implementing Multi-Factor Authentication for Added Security
Multi-factor authentication (MFA) adds an extra layer of protection by requiring two or more verification methods to gain access to the server. Even if an attacker manages to steal a password, they would still need the second factor—such as a text message code or an authentication app—making unauthorized access significantly harder.
Additional Security Tips:
- Regularly update software: Ensure that your operating system and all security tools are up-to-date with the latest patches.
- Limit RDP access: Only allow RDP access from specific IP addresses or through a Virtual Private Network (VPN).
- Monitor login attempts: Use real-time monitoring and logging features to keep track of who is accessing your server and from where. RemoteToPC provides instant alerts for suspicious activities like CPU/RAM/DISK overloads.
By incorporating these server security measures and best practices, you create a more secure environment for remote work. This also reduces the likelihood of unauthorized access, keeping your sensitive data well-protected.
Conclusion: Keeping Your Server Secure from Unauthorized RDP Access
Maintaining a secure environment for remote work involves diligent monitoring and management of RDP access. Regularly monitor RDP access to your server to identify any unauthorized users or unusual activities. Implementing robust security measures such as end-to-end encryption and multi-factor authentication provides an additional layer of protection.
Using tools like RemoteToPC can enhance your security posture by offering features such as real-time monitoring, instant alerts, and comprehensive user management. By staying proactive and vigilant, you can ensure a secure remote work setup that protects sensitive data and maintains operational integrity.
How to Check Who Has RDP Access to Your Server: A Step-by-Step Guide provides practical steps to help you keep your server safe. Always prioritize security to enable secure remote work for your team.